Check Digit Verification of cas no

The CAS Registry Mumber 123489-02-1 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,2,3,4,8 and 9 respectively; the second part has 2 digits, 0 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 123489-02:
(8*1)+(7*2)+(6*3)+(5*4)+(4*8)+(3*9)+(2*0)+(1*2)=121
121 % 10 = 1
So 123489-02-1 is a valid CAS Registry Number.

Enzymatic hydrolysis and selective racemisation reactions of α-chloro esters

Haughton, Louise,Williams, Jonathan M. J.

, p. 943 - 946 (2001)

The kinetic resolution of α-chloro esters was effected with good selectivity using CLEC (Cross-Linked Enzyme Crystals) enzymes. The selective racemisation of α-chloro esters in the presence of α-chloro acids enabled a successful dynamic kinetic resolution reaction to be performed.

Chlorination of Carboxylic Acid Derivatives. VIII. Liquid Phase Chlorination of the Aliphatic C5-Carboxylic Acids and Their Chlorides, Methyl Esters and Chloromethyl Esters with Chlorine

Kornonen, Ilpo O. O.

, p. 467 - 474 (2007/10/02)

The chlorination of pentanoic, 3-methylbutanoic, 2-methylbutanoic and 2,2-dimethylpropanoic acids and their derivatives with chlorine in the liquid phase have been investigated.The monochloro products formed were determined by gas-liquid chromatography (GLC) and gas-liquid chromatography-mass spectrometry (GLC-MS) as their esters through the comparison with authentic samples.The deactivation of position 2 decreases in the order COCl > CO2H > CO2CH2Cl > CO2CH3, the effect of the COCl-group in pentanoic acid derivatives being 4.3 times stronger than that of the CO2CH3-group.The deactivation is smallest in 2-methylbutanoic acid derivatives owing to the electron-donating methyl group.The EI mass spectra of the methyl and chloromethyl esters have been studied in detail.
